 Bitterness
  Black and cold, bitterness denies easy escape. The sides are slippery with resentment. A floor of muddy anger stills the feet. The stench of betrayal fills the air and stings the eyes. A cloud of self-pity blocks the view of the tiny exit above.
  Step in and look at the prisoners. Victims are chained to the walls. Victims of betrayal. Victims of abuse. Victims of the world. They lift their chains as they lift their voices and wail. Loud and long they wail. They sulk. The word is against them... You can choose, like many, to chain yourself to your hurt. Or you can choose like some, to put away your hurts before they become hates. You can choose to go to the party. You have a place there. Your name is beside a plate. If you are a child of God, no one can take away your sonship or  (daughtership). Which is precisely what father said to the older son or( daughter), you are always with me, and all that I have is yours...And that is precisely what the Father says to you. How does God deal with your bitter heart? He reminds you that what you have is more important than what you don't have. You still have your relationship with God and no one can take that. No one can touch it.

   Because of God's grace we go from being people whose throats are like open graves ( Psalm 5:9 ) to being participants of God's glory. We were washed up and put out; now we are called up and put in.
